Common Job Costs
| Service | Cost Range |
|---|---|
| Interior room painting (12x12) | $400 – $800 |
| Exterior house painting (2000 sq ft) | $4,500 – $8,500 |
| Kitchen cabinet painting | $1,200 – $3,500 |
| Deck staining/painting | $800 – $2,200 |
| Commercial interior painting (per sq ft) | $2 – $6 |
| Drywall repair and paint | $150 – $450 |
Licensing Requirements
Licensing Requirements
Colorado requires no state license for painters. However, contractors performing work over $500 must register with local jurisdictions. Some cities require business licenses. Workers compensation insurance required if hiring employees.
Permit Requirements
Thornton requires permits for structural changes but not for painting alone. Business license required for commercial operations. Lead-safe work practices certification required for pre-1978 homes.
Inspection Schedule
No routine inspections for painting work. Lead-safe work practices may require EPA RRP certification documentation. Commercial projects may require building department sign-off.
Insurance Minimums
General liability minimum $500,000 recommended. Workers compensation required if employees. Professional liability coverage advised for commercial work.
How to Get Licensed
- 1
Obtain EPA RRP Certification
Complete EPA Lead Renovation, Repair, and Painting certification course if working on pre-1978 homes. Required before starting work on older properties.
- 2
Register Business
Register business with Colorado Secretary of State. Obtain Federal EIN number from IRS for tax purposes and employee hiring.
- 3
Get Local Business License
Apply for business license with City of Thornton if operating commercially. Requirements vary by business structure and scope of work.
- 4
Secure Insurance Coverage
Obtain general liability insurance minimum $500,000. Get workers compensation if hiring employees. Provide certificates of insurance to clients.
- 5
Complete Safety Training
Complete OSHA 10-hour construction safety course. Maintain safety documentation and ensure crew compliance with fall protection and chemical safety standards.
About This Market
Thornton's painter market runs hot during construction season with steady residential repaint work year-round. About 15-20 established painting contractors serve the area, with costs driven by material quality, surface prep needs, and weather windows. New construction in developments like Thornton Parkway corridor keeps commercial painters busy, while the older housing stock near downtown drives interior and maintenance painting demand. Competition is moderate - enough work to go around but you need to hustle for the premium jobs.
No state license required but don't let that fool you - this market has standards. Get your EPA RRP certification before touching any pre-1978 homes or you're dead in the water. Thornton requires business licenses for commercial work. Weather kills your schedule here - plan for lost days and price accordingly. Focus on interior work November through March. Most successful painters in this market run lean crews, subcontract specialty work like cabinet refinishing, and build relationships with local general contractors and property managers.
